蓝桥杯嵌入式pwm输出占空比少十倍
时间: 2023-11-10 12:06:46 浏览: 94
PWM.rar_51pwm输出1637显示占空比
这个问题需要更详细的描述和背景信息才能给出准确的回答。以下是一些可能的原因:
1. PWM输出的占空比参数单位不同:在不同的嵌入式系统中,PWM输出的占空比参数单位可能不同。例如,有些系统的占空比参数范围是0到1,而其他系统的范围是0到100。如果你在不同的系统之间切换,你需要确认你的占空比参数的单位是否与当前系统相符。
2. PWM输出频率的不同:PWM输出的占空比与输出频率有关。如果你在不同的系统上使用不同的PWM输出频率,占空比可能会有所不同。你需要确认你的PWM输出的频率是否与当前系统相符。
3. 硬件限制:一些嵌入式系统可能有硬件限制,如最大占空比或最小占空比。如果你的占空比参数超出了硬件的限制,输出占空比可能会少十倍。
4. 编程错误:最后,输出占空比少十倍可能是一个编程错误。你需要仔细检查你的代码,确保你正确计算了占空比参数,并正确地配置了PWM输出。
阅读全文